The wealthy and powerful Islamic states of the past, including the great caliphates as well as the Mughal empire in India and others, weren’t great centers of manufacturing or agriculture, or of mercantile acumen. Rather, they gained their wealth and power through jihad. The Qur’an tells Muslims to fight unbelievers, including the “people of the book” (that is, primarily Jews and Christians): “Fight against those who do not believe in Allah or the last day, and do not forbid what Allah and his messenger have forbidden, and do not follow the religion of truth, even if they are among the people of the book, until they pay the jizya [a poll tax] with willing submission and feel themselves subdued.” (Qur’an 9:29)
